Action Items

Action Items are relevant, current things that you are included in. You can view your "Action Items" on your homepage by clicking the "Home" button on the top right of your screen:

You can also sort action items by clicking on the tabs next to the "All" tab. When the "Incoming" tab is active, you will view all reviews in which you are a reviewer or an observer. The "Outgoing" tab will show all reviews in which you are the author. "Completed" will list recently completed reviews.

Your Action Item list is updated immediately if anything changes. You can refresh this screen manually; the home page refreshes automatically every five minutes.

When you have an Action Item directing you to commit files, you remove it by clicking the "dismiss" link on the left. Code Collaborator uses these Action Items to track whether review materials have been submitted to version control. If Code Collaborator does not have enough information to determine that the materials are already versioned it will create a reminder for you when the review is completed.

Action Items are also visible in other clients, but that is covered in the separate User Guides.
